Transaction e08ebe41886071f2420a42de82a126f0504727de9fd6b1736942b75cce790f59
1 Input
2 Outputs
- e08ebe41886071f2420a42de82a126f0504727de9fd6b1736942b75cce790f59:0
- e08ebe41886071f2420a42de82a126f0504727de9fd6b1736942b75cce790f59:1
value 2189325
address 1Q3TbbJ8XBNBwJSLqL2JPpHp5DUNCRnQaJ
value 1264633950
address 122SjZCLx1oym3whiyCUhBwcP8ByYCUnqd